Farouk Afero (born Farouk Achmad, June 4th, 1940) was a Pakistani-born Indonesian film actor. After making his feature film debut in 1964, he rose to fame in 1970 with Bernafas dalam Lumpur (1991). Afero ultimately appeared in more than sixty films.
